What to Expect
We realize it can be a little
intimidating walking into a new Church. We want to help you feel comfortable
the very first time. Here's what you can expect:
A
Friendly Welcome
We don't ask visitors to stand
and sing to them or anything weird like that. We are glad you're here, and
people will talk to you and welcome you, but we do NOT want to embarrass you in
any way.
A "Come as you are"
Dress Code
Some people dress up...some do
not. No one will look at you any differently, no matter what you are wearing.
Bible
Based Preaching
Pastor Dave tries his best to
keep the sermons interesting and Bible-based.
No money pressure
You are our guest. We want you
to RECEIVE a blessing from our services. We do not pressure you to GIVE in the
offering.

Traditional Music
We think the classic songs of
the faith still speak to people...so we still sing "Amazing
Grace," and "How Great Thou Art."
